Harrow Relaunches TRIESENCE®
October 3, 2024 7:00 AM EDTNASHVILLE, Tenn.--(BUSINESS WIRE)-- Harrow (Nasdaq: HROW), a leading North American eyecare pharmaceutical company, announced the relaunch of TRIESENCE® (triamcinolone acetonide injectable suspension) 40 mg/mL, a preservativefree synthetic corticosteroid that is approved by the U.S. Food and Drug Administration (FDA) for visualization during vitrectomy and for the treatment of ocular inflammatory conditions that are unresponsive to topical corticosteroids.
